Traffic incident involving a minor in Chita and other regional events

In Chita, a 16-year-old boy began drifting on the school football field, an incident reported through the Telegram channel of the Regional Ministry of Internal Affairs of the Trans-Baikal Territory. The report underlines how quickly local authorities respond when a young person engages in risky behavior near a school environment, a setting where safety messages are most needed and where supervision by guardians and educators is central to prevention.

According to the police account, teams brought the young driver to answer for traffic rule violations. Through ongoing operational search activities, the authorities identified the offender as a 16-year-old resident of Chita. The publication notes that the young man fully confessed to his actions. This confession triggers a formal administrative process designed to address violations by minors while considering the child’s welfare and future rehabilitation.

As part of the procedure, an administrative case was opened against the teen under several articles of the Code of Administrative Offenses of the Russian Federation. The authorities indicate that issues involving minors will be handled by the children’s affairs commission. Additionally, the teenager’s parents are implicated under Article 5.35, which covers the failure to meet obligations related to the care and upbringing of minors. The current disposition of the case rests on the commission’s decision and the related legal framework, aiming to balance accountability with the young person’s development needs. (Source: Regional Ministry of Internal Affairs, Trans-Baikal Territory)
